The Congress party’s prospects in West Bengal have taken a serious knock ahead of the 2024 Lok Sabha elections. The TMC, led by Mamata Banerjee, has declared that it will run a single campaign for each of West Bengal’s 42 Lok Sabha seats. Derek O’Brien, a senior leader of the Trinamool Congress, or TMC, made it very evident that his party will run for office in all 42 of West Bengal’s Lok Sabha seats. O’Brien made his remarks in the midst of rumors that the Congress and the Trinamool Congress would soon complete the seat agreement.

Alliance rumors were unsuccessful

It is noteworthy that over the past 24 hours, there have been reports from sources indicating that discussions about seat sharing between Mamata Banerjee and Congress have resumed. This development was regarded as a relief for Congress. It was also discovered that Mamata Banerjee has the authority to grant Congress five seats. Then again, it was also reported that discussions about granting Congress a mere two seats had taken place. In the midst of all of this, Congress was dealt another blow on Friday night.

TMC will contest elections on all 42 seats

According to a report, Trinamool Congress Rajya Sabha MP Derek O’Brien has said that a few weeks ago, TMC Chief and West Bengal Chief Minister Mamata Banerjee had said that TMC is going to contest elections on all 42 seats in the state. Apart from this, candidates will also be fielded from Tura seat of Assam and Meghalaya. There is still no change in this situation.” It is clear from this statement of TMC MP that Trinamool Congress will not contest the elections in West Bengal in alliance with Congress and is preparing to field candidates on all the 42 seats of the state.

TMC becomes a challenge for Congress

In the last one or two days, many positive news was coming out for the opposition alliance INDIA. First, the alliance between Congress and Samajwadi Party was finalized in UP, then the alliance between Congress and Aam Aadmi Party was almost finalized for Delhi, Haryana, Gujarat etc. An alliance between AAP and Congress can be announced in the next 24 hours. On the other hand, in Maharashtra also the distribution of seats between Mahavikas Aghadi has almost been decided.

In such a situation, even though the alliance with many parties has been finalized, Congress may get a shock if TMC enters the fray alone in West Bengal.

Elections may be announced next month

TMC faces BJP in West Bengal. In the last Lok Sabha elections, Trinamool Congress had won 22 seats while BJP had won 18 seats. However, there was not much difference in the vote percentage. TMC got 42% votes and BJP 40% votes. On the other hand, Congress could win only two seats in the last Lok Sabha elections. Apart from this, the left account was also not opened. Lok Sabha elections can be announced next month. At present, Election Commission officials are visiting various states and taking stock of the information and preparations related to the general elections. In such a situation, it is being said that the Election Commission can announce the general elections in the month of March.
